Argos lost against North Miami back in January of 2023 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Saturday. The Argos Dragons fell 41-34 to the North Miami Warriors. The Dragons have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Argos' loss came despite a true team effort from the offense,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Morgyn Barcus, who posted 13 points. Another player making a difference was Alydiah Leed, who earned two points and nine steals.

Even though they lost, Argos sm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 12 offensive boards. The team's really been improving in that area: they've now improved their offensive rebound total in three consecutive matchups.
Leading North Miami to victory were Kayden Donaldson and Grace Sailors. Donaldson dropped a double-double on 14 points and 19 rebounds, while Sailors almost dropped a double-double on 14 points and nine rebounds. Those 19 boards gave Donaldson a new career-high. The team also got some help courtesy of Victoria Masters, who put up three points.
Argos' defeat dropped their record down to 4-12. As for North Miami, the win was the third in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 8-6.
Argos will venture away from home to challenge Lakeland Christian Academy at 12:30 p.m. on Saturday. As for North Miami, they w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 43-37 victory against Hamilton Heights on the 7th.
